重新思考衰老的遗传力

Rethinking the heritability of aging · Daniela Bakula, Morten Scheibye-Knudsen

这篇讲什么
本文通过数学模型和双胞胎研究数据分析,发现外在死亡率会掩盖人类寿命的遗传力,校正后内在寿命的遗传力约为50%。

hUMaN GeNetics Heritability of intrinsic human life span is about 50% when confounding factors are addressed Ben Shenhar1, Glen Pridham1, Thaís Lopes De Oliveira2, Naveh Raz1, Yifan Yang1,3, Joris Deelen4, Sara Hägg2, Uri Alon1* How heritable is human life span? If genetic heritability is high, longevity genes can reveal aging mechanisms and inform medicine and public health. However, current estimates of heritability are low—twin studies show heritability of only 20 to 25%, and recent large pedigree studies suggest it is as low as 6%. Here we show that these estimates are confounded by extrinsic mortality—deaths caused by extrinsic factors such as accidents or infections. …
